Reading my first advance copy of a book has been a thrill! This sequel to The Hazel Wood was a slow start for me with scenes that felt like mere shock value. The gore ramped up from the first book, and the language and substance use were a bit much for my liking. But a new narrative point of few and intriguing new worlds developed, until I couldn’t wait to solve the mystery and discover how everything aligned. Questions were answered from the first book, and characters developed in interesting new directions. The ending was beautiful! Albert’s love of books and stories shines and grows out in tendrils just as her plots do!
